Transaction 95ae1624a0bf6380a76d2094edb5f493dcfd672ff882f003b8abcc4ddefbf094
1 Input
1 Output
-
95ae1624a0bf6380a76d2094edb5f493dcfd672ff882f003b8abcc4ddefbf094:0
- value
- 1465635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e399f8fd9a6f3ed34f98ec27eed54657037b2dc OP_EQUAL
- address
- 3QsEb1EyfmmXTKU6mfhnEFva5haeNtzUF4